The BBC will retain all rights for the programme and it will continue to be shown on the same channel, but fans may notice some changes

The BBC has announced that the beloved medical drama Casualty is set to be put out for tender. This move follows in the footsteps of fellow medical series Holby City, which was unfortunately cancelled.

The broadcaster has reassured fans that the show will remain on the air and they’ll retain all programme rights.


Now, BBC Commissioning is on the lookout for a new producer for Casualty, and they’re officially accepting pitches.


It’s been confirmed by the BBC that production will continue in Cardiff, emphasising the show’s significance to Wales’ creative industry.

BBC Content’s Chief Operating Officer, David Pembrey, said: “The award-winning Casualty is a hugely important continuing drama which has been on our screens since 1986. We are opening it to competition as part of our ongoing commitment to delivering the very best value for audiences.”

Last year, the BBC announced that Casualty would temporarily step away from TV listings. On September 23, the network tweeted: “#Casualty will return. Casualty is on a break and will be back on your screens later this year.”

WhatToWatch received confirmation from an official spokesperson regarding the show’s continued run later in the year.

After delighting audiences with a Christmas special, Casualty made a triumphant return to the BBC in March.

In a surprising turn of events, November 2024 saw the BBC pull the plug on the long-running medical soap Doctors after a 24-year run, attributing the decision to “super inflation in drama production,” which has driven up costs significantly.
